How Much Snow Did New Jersey Receive in Yesterday’s Winter Storm-

How much snow did NJ get yesterday? This question has been on the minds of many New Jersey residents after a significant snowstorm swept through the state. The storm, which arrived unexpectedly, brought with it a mix of heavy snowfall and strong winds, causing disruptions across the region.

The National Weather Service reported that various parts of New Jersey experienced varying degrees of snowfall. In some areas, the snow totals reached up to 12 inches, while others saw less than half that amount. The highest snowfall was recorded in the northern and central parts of the state, particularly in Hunterdon, Morris, and Somerset counties.

As the snow began to accumulate, local authorities issued weather advisories and urged residents to stay indoors if possible. Schools and businesses closed, and transportation services were significantly impacted. The heavy snowfall created hazardous driving conditions, leading to numerous accidents and road closures.
